Your Money: Housing & Cost Snapshot
Gresham has a population of 38,471 and a median household income of $61,793, which shapes its housing market.
- Median gross rent is $1,604, making it accessible compared to many nearby areas.
- Median owner-occupied home value stands at $418,100, reflecting local market conditions.
- 21.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, contributing to the character of the community.
- With a poverty rate of 16.3%, it highlights some economic diversity in living conditions.
- 55.7% of the population are renters, indicating a balanced housing market.
Source: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-Year Data Profiles.
